Vector similarity search for Cloud SQL for MySQL is now GA

  • Cloud SQL for MySQL now supports vector storage and similarity search
  • MySQL databases can integrate generative AI capabilities without a specialized vector database
  • Adding a new column to the existing table and loading vector embeddings enables k-nearest neighbors (kNN) and approximate nearest neighbors (ANN) searches
  • Companies like Manhattan Associates are using similarity search in MySQL to improve search results in their applications

Google Pixel Update Schedule: How Long Will My Phone Get Updates?

  • Google Pixel phones receive timely software updates, often ahead of other Android devices.
  • Owners of Google Pixel phones are the first to receive new Android features and security patches.
  • Pixel phones offer up to 7 years of Android OS updates and security patches, varying by model.
  • Recent models like the Pixel 8 series and Pixel 9 series get extended support, with 7 years of updates.
  • Older Pixel models like Pixel 4, 3, 2, and original Pixel have stopped receiving updates.
  • Google has specific timelines for when each Pixel model will cease to receive updates.
  • Monthly security updates for Pixel phones used to be on the first Monday of each month.
  • Google now provides Feature Drops with new Pixel-exclusive features quarterly.
  • Pixel Feature Drops typically arrive in December, March, and June each year.
  • The update schedule ensures Pixel owners know when to expect new software features and security patches.

Google Settles $28 Million Racial Pay Disparity Class-Action Lawsuit; DEI Policies Still Under Fire

  • Google agrees to pay $28 million to settle a class-action lawsuit that alleged racial pay disparities.
  • Plaintiffs accused Google of underpaying Hispanic, Latino, Native American, and Black employees while favoring white and Asian workers.
  • The settlement covers over 6,600 employees and prompts scrutiny of Google's diversity and inclusion pledges.
  • The case highlights the need for collective action to expose hidden pay disparities and raises questions about Google's commitment to diversity and inclusion.

Trump urged to target ‘coercive and discriminatory’ Australian media laws by Musk’s X, Apple, Google and Meta

  • Apple, Meta, Google, Amazon, and Elon Musk's X have lodged a complaint to the Trump administration against Australian media laws.
  • The Computer & Communications Industry Association (CCIA), representing these tech giants, described the laws as 'coercive and discriminatory.'
  • The complaint targets Australia's News Media Bargaining Incentive, stating that it costs U.S. firms around $140 million annually.
  • The CCIA also highlighted proposed requirements for U.S. online video providers to fund Australian content, which may put revenue at risk.
